/freebsd/contrib/llvm-project/llvm/include/llvm/Target/ |
H A D | TargetLoweringObjectFile.h | 68 const TargetMachine *TM = nullptr; variable 192 const TargetMachine &TM) const { in lowerRelativeReference() 203 const TargetMachine &TM) const { in lowerDSOLocalEquivalent() 252 const TargetMachine &TM) const { in getSectionForFunctionDescriptor() 260 const TargetMachine &TM) const { in getSectionForTOCEntry() 268 const TargetMachine &TM) const { in getSectionForExternalReference() 275 const TargetMachine &TM) const { in getTargetSymbol() 283 const TargetMachine &TM) const { in getFunctionEntryPointSymbol()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/SPIRV/ |
H A D | SPIRVTargetObjectFile.h | 22 void Initialize(MCContext &ctx, const TargetMachine &TM) override { in Initialize() 34 const TargetMachine &TM) const override { in getExplicitSectionGlobal() 38 const TargetMachine &TM) const override { in SelectSectionForGlobal()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/ |
H A D | AArch64TargetObjectFile.cpp | 25 const TargetMachine &TM) { in Initialize() 47 const GlobalValue *GV, unsigned Encoding, const TargetMachine &TM, in getTTypeGlobalReference() 68 const GlobalValue *GV, const TargetMachine &TM, in getCFIPersonalitySymbol() 98 MCContext &Ctx, const TargetMachine &TM, MachineModuleInfo *MMI, in getAuthPtrSlotSymbolHelper() 122 const TargetMachine &TM, MachineModuleInfo *MMI, const MCSymbol *RawSym, in getAuthPtrSlotSymbol() 130 const TargetMachine &TM, MachineModuleInfo *MMI, const MCSymbol *RawSym, in getAuthPtrSlotSymbol()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/M68k/GISel/ |
H A D | M68kInstructionSelector.cpp | 37 const M68kTargetMachine &TM; member in __anond52f76870111::M68kInstructionSelector 58 const M68kTargetMachine &TM, const M68kSubtarget &STI, in M68kInstructionSelector() 85 createM68kInstructionSelector(const M68kTargetMachine &TM, in createM68kInstructionSelector()
|
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/ |
H A D | PseudoSourceValue.cpp | 27 PseudoSourceValue::PseudoSourceValue(unsigned Kind, const TargetMachine &TM) in PseudoSourceValue() 82 const TargetMachine &TM) in CallEntryPseudoSourceValue() 98 const GlobalValue *GV, const TargetMachine &TM) in GlobalValuePseudoSourceValue() 101 const char *ES, const TargetMachine &TM) in ExternalSymbolPseudoSourceValue()
|
H A D | MachineModuleInfo.cpp | 69 MachineModuleInfo::MachineModuleInfo(const LLVMTargetMachine *TM) in MachineModuleInfo() 77 MachineModuleInfo::MachineModuleInfo(const LLVMTargetMachine *TM, in MachineModuleInfo() 172 const LLVMTargetMachine *TM) in MachineModuleInfoWrapperPass() 178 const LLVMTargetMachine *TM, MCContext *ExtContext) in MachineModuleInfoWrapperPass()
|
/freebsd/contrib/llvm-project/llvm/include/llvm/CodeGen/ |
H A D | StackProtector.h | 86 const TargetMachine *TM; variable 89 explicit StackProtectorPass(const TargetMachine *TM) : TM(TM) {} in StackProtectorPass() 98 const TargetMachine *TM = nullptr; variable
|
H A D | MachineFunctionAnalysis.h | 31 const LLVMTargetMachine *TM; variable 44 MachineFunctionAnalysis(const LLVMTargetMachine *TM) : TM(TM){}; in MachineFunctionAnalysis()
|
H A D | GlobalMerge.h | 40 const TargetMachine *TM; variable 44 GlobalMergePass(const TargetMachine *TM, GlobalMergeOptions Options) in GlobalMergePass()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AVR/ |
H A D | AVRSubtarget.cpp | 31 const std::string &FS, const AVRTargetMachine &TM) in AVRSubtarget() 40 const TargetMachine &TM) { in initializeSubtargetDependencies()
|
/freebsd/contrib/llvm-project/llvm/lib/LTO/ |
H A D | UpdateCompilerUsed.cpp | 30 const TargetMachine &TM, in PreserveLibCallsAndAsmUsed() 47 const TargetMachine &TM; member in __anon4c61787d0111::PreserveLibCallsAndAsmUsed 123 void llvm::updateCompilerUsed(Module &TheModule, const TargetMachine &TM, in updateCompilerUsed()
|
H A D | LTOBackend.cpp | 221 std::unique_ptr<TargetMachine> TM(TheTarget->createTargetMachine( in createTargetMachine() local 233 static void runNewPMPasses(const Config &Conf, Module &Mod, TargetMachine *TM, in runNewPMPasses() 341 bool lto::opt(const Config &Conf, TargetMachine *TM, unsigned Task, Module &Mod, in opt() 368 static void codegen(const Config &Conf, TargetMachine *TM, in codegen() 426 static void splitCodeGen(const Config &C, TargetMachine *TM, in splitCodeGen() 457 std::unique_ptr<TargetMachine> TM = in splitCodeGen() local 513 std::unique_ptr<TargetMachine> TM = createTargetMachine(C, *TOrErr, Mod); in backend() local 563 std::unique_ptr<TargetMachine> TM = createTargetMachine(Conf, *TOrErr, Mod); in thinBackend() local 589 std::unique_ptr<ToolOutputFile> DiagnosticOutputFile) { in thinBackend()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/ |
H A D | AMDGPU.h | 134 const AMDGPUTargetMachine &TM; member 272 AMDGPUCodeGenPreparePass(TargetMachine &TM) : TM(TM){}; in AMDGPUCodeGenPreparePass() 282 AMDGPULowerKernelArgumentsPass(TargetMachine &TM) : TM(TM){}; in AMDGPULowerKernelArgumentsPass() 291 AMDGPUAttributorPass(TargetMachine &TM) : TM(TM){}; in AMDGPUAttributorPass()
|
H A D | AMDGPURemoveIncompatibleFunctions.cpp | 41 AMDGPURemoveIncompatibleFunctions(const TargetMachine *TM = nullptr) in AMDGPURemoveIncompatibleFunctions() 72 const TargetMachine *TM = nullptr; member in __anon63b7d22f0111::AMDGPURemoveIncompatibleFunctions 192 llvm::createAMDGPURemoveIncompatibleFunctionsPass(const TargetMachine *TM) { in createAMDGPURemoveIncompatibleFunctionsPass()
|
H A D | R600ISelDAGToDAG.cpp | 33 explicit R600DAGToDAGISel(TargetMachine &TM, CodeGenOptLevel OptLevel) in R600DAGToDAGISel() 55 explicit R600DAGToDAGISelLegacy(TargetMachine &TM, CodeGenOptLevel OptLevel) in R600DAGToDAGISelLegacy() 197 FunctionPass *llvm::createR600ISelDag(TargetMachine &TM, in createR600ISelDag()
|
H A D | AMDGPUImageIntrinsicOptimizer.cpp | 80 const TargetMachine *TM; member in __anon2353d36a0111::AMDGPUImageIntrinsicOptimizer 85 AMDGPUImageIntrinsicOptimizer(const TargetMachine *TM = nullptr) in AMDGPUImageIntrinsicOptimizer() 284 static bool imageIntrinsicOptimizerImpl(Function &F, const TargetMachine *TM) { in imageIntrinsicOptimizerImpl() 326 llvm::createAMDGPUImageIntrinsicOptimizerPass(const TargetMachine *TM) { in createAMDGPUImageIntrinsicOptimizerPass()
|
H A D | R600AsmPrinter.cpp | 31 llvm::createR600AsmPrinterPass(TargetMachine &TM, in createR600AsmPrinterPass() 36 R600AsmPrinter::R600AsmPrinter(TargetMachine &TM, in R600AsmPrinter()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/Sparc/ |
H A D | SparcTargetObjectFile.cpp | 19 const TargetMachine &TM) { in Initialize() 24 const GlobalValue *GV, unsigned Encoding, const TargetMachine &TM, in getTTypeGlobalReference()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/BPF/ |
H A D | BPF.h | 46 BPFTargetMachine *TM; variable 49 BPFAbstractMemberAccessPass(BPFTargetMachine *TM) : TM(TM) {} in BPFAbstractMemberAccessPass()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/Xtensa/ |
H A D | XtensaISelDAGToDAG.cpp | 31 XtensaDAGToDAGISel(XtensaTargetMachine &TM, CodeGenOptLevel OptLevel) in XtensaDAGToDAGISel() 109 XtensaDAGToDAGISelLegacy(XtensaTargetMachine &TM, CodeGenOptLevel OptLevel) in XtensaDAGToDAGISelLegacy() 121 FunctionPass *llvm::createXtensaISelDag(XtensaTargetMachine &TM, in createXtensaISelDag()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/ |
H A D | ARMTargetObjectFile.cpp | 32 const TargetMachine &TM) { in Initialize() 77 const GlobalValue *GV, unsigned Encoding, const TargetMachine &TM, in getTTypeGlobalReference() 96 const TargetMachine &TM) { in isExecuteOnlyFunction()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/X86/ |
H A D | X86TargetObjectFile.cpp | 19 const GlobalValue *GV, unsigned Encoding, const TargetMachine &TM, in getTTypeGlobalReference() argument 37 const GlobalValue *GV, const TargetMachine &TM, in getCFIPersonalitySymbol() argument
|
/freebsd/contrib/llvm-project/llvm/include/llvm/Transforms/IPO/ |
H A D | SampleProfileProbe.h | 116 TargetMachine *TM; variable 119 SampleProfileProbePass(TargetMachine *TM) : TM(TM) {} in SampleProfileProbePass()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/NVPTX/ |
H A D | NVPTXRegisterInfo.cpp | 133 const NVPTXTargetMachine &TM = in getFrameRegister() local 140 const NVPTXTargetMachine &TM = in getFrameLocalRegister() local
|
/freebsd/contrib/llvm-project/llvm/lib/Target/Lanai/ |
H A D | LanaiTargetObjectFile.cpp | 29 const TargetMachine &TM) { in Initialize() 65 const TargetMachine &TM, in isGlobalInSmallSection()
|